logo

Output e69726a32fa5458232e88dec7599346294a1b91f761d407d7bb96a4890b2ace9:0

value
2379360413
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53f5bb7b191d3c5fd732a0398c2fe60280949ef4 OP_EQUALVERIFY OP_CHECKSIG
address
18ewThsgyi8mAGb3EmTQS8dQDVQEPPzW5z
transaction
e69726a32fa5458232e88dec7599346294a1b91f761d407d7bb96a4890b2ace9